VSA® OFF Button (P 394)
● The vehicle stability assist (VSA® ) system 
helps stabilize the vehicle during 
cornering, and helps maintain traction 
while accelerating on loose or slippery 
road surfaces.
● VSA ® comes on automatically every time 
you start the engine.
● To turn VSA ® on or off, press and hold 
the button until you hear a beep.
Cruise Control* (P 356)
● Cruise control allows you to maintain a 
set speed without keeping your foot on 
the accelerator pedal.
● To use cruise control, press the  CRUISE 
button, then press the  RES/+/SET/–  switch 
down once you have achieved the desired 
speed (above 25 mph or 40 km/h).

Refueling (P 437)
aPress the fuel fill door 
release button.
bAfter refueling, wait for 
about five seconds 
before removing the 
filler nozzle.
Fuel recommendation: Unleaded premiu m gasoline with a pump octane 
number 91 or higher
Fuel tank capacity:  18.5 US gal (70 L)

Maintenance (P 441)
Under the Hood (P 450)
● Check engine oil and engine coolant. Add when necessary.
● Check brake fluid.
● Check the battery condition monthly.
aPull the hood release handle under the corner of the 
dashboard.
bLocate the hood latch lever, push up the lever and lift the 
hood.
cWhen finished, close the hood  and make sure it is firmly 
locked in place.
Lights (P 462)
● Inspect all lights regularly.
Wiper Blades (P 468)
● Replace blades if they leave streaks 
across the windshield.
Tires (P 471)
● Inspect tires and  wheels regularly.
● Check tire pressures regularly.
● Install snow tires for winter driving.
